A stand mixer is a kitchen appliance used for mixing, beating, and kneading ingredients. It consists of a motorized base with a mixing bowl and a set of attachments, such as a whisk, paddle, or dough hook. Stand mixers are commonly used for tasks like making dough, batter, or whipped cream. Unlike hand mixers, stand mixers are stationary and require less effort from the user, as they mix ingredients automatically. They are popular in home kitchens and professional settings for their convenience and ability to handle large or heavy batches.
